Legal Battle Involving OnlyFans Model and NFL Player Tyreek Hill
An OnlyFans model has launched a lawsuit against Miami Dolphins wide receiver Tyreek Hill, claiming an incident allegedly involving Hill led to her sustaining a broken leg. The model, who remained unnamed for legal reasons, is seeking over $50,000 in damages, citing injuries from an event that reportedly took place on June 28, 2023.
Details of the Alleged Incident
The plaintiff accuses Hill of knocking her down forcefully, an action that purportedly necessitated later reconstructive surgery on her leg. Surprisingly, the model disclosed during a deposition that she and Hill had consensual sexual relations twice shortly after the incident, once on the same night and then again the following day. She rationalized her actions by expressing feelings of vulnerability and a need for comfort during her stay in Hill's room post-incident.
Connection Between the Model and Hill
The interaction between the OnlyFans model and the NFL athlete began earlier in the month when she enrolled her 10-year-old son in a football camp hosted by Hill. This initiated regular communication between the two, leading to various shared activities until the model had to return to Tampa for medical treatment.
Contradictory Claims and Legal Proceedings
Amid their ongoing legal battle, Hill's legal team proposed an alternative explanation for the injury, suggesting that the model might have tripped over a dog. Further complicating the situation, messages communicated by the model to her sister hinted that she did not believe Hill intended to harm her. She clarified in her deposition, emphasizing that the injury occurred in a playful context while she was attempting to guard Hill.
